DTG Expo 2025: Dhaka to host largest modern textile machinery exhibition from Thursday

Bangladesh Textile Mills Association (BTMA), in collaboration with Yorkers Trade and Marketing Service Company Limited, Hong Kong, has been organising the "Dhaka International Textile and Garment Machinery Exhibition" (DTG) since 2004.
The 19th edition of the DTG Expo will be held from 20 to 23 February 2025 at the International Convention City Bashundhara (ICCB), Dhaka.
This year, more than 1,100 leading brands from 33 countries will participate in the DTG fair and showcase their technologies at 1,600 stalls. Leading companies worldwide, including China, Germany, India, Italy, Japan, South Korea and Turkey, will present their latest textile technology and equipment.
The exhibition will feature textile machinery, fabrics, filaments, chemicals, dyeing technology, and accessories. In addition, seminars on sustainable production and modern technology will be organised. The special attraction will be the DTG Fashion Show, which will be held on February 21 and 22 at Hall 3 of ICCB. This is an invite-only event.
The exhibition will be officially inaugurated on February 20, 2025, by Mr S K Bashir Uddin, Honourable Advisor, Ministry of Commerce and Ministry of Textiles and Jute, Government of the People's Republic of Bangladesh.
The official press conference of DTG Expo 2025 was held at Pan Pacific Sonargaon, Dhaka, today, February 18, at noon. Mr Shawkat Aziz Russell, President of BTMA, Brig. Gen. Md. Zakir Hossain, Secretary General of BTMA and Mr. Akai Lin, Overseas Director of Yorkers Trade and Marketing Service Company Limited, the co-organiser of the DTG Fair, were present.
